The Whittan Group is the UK's largest manufacturer of steel storage products. Operating through a portfolio of market-leading brands, we design, manufacture and install storage solutions for commercial and industrial environments across the UK and Europe. We are looking for a commercially minded Inside Sales Representative to join our team in Telford. This role is focused on managing customer enquiries, developing quotations into orders, and delivering an outstanding customer experience. Working closely with Business Development Managers, Design and External Sales, you will help maximise opportunities, maintain strong customer relationships and contribute to profitable sales growth.

Key Responsibilities

  • Manage inbound customer enquiries from initial contact through to quotation.
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with customers, providing a professional and responsive service.
  • Proactively follow up quotations to understand customer requirements, provide updates and maximise conversion opportunities.
  • Manage a portfolio of customers and opportunities, ensuring regular commercial engagement.
  • Qualify enquiries and ensure opportunities are progressed efficiently through the sales process.
  • Work closely with Design, Business Development Managers and other internal and external teams to deliver the best customer solution.
  • Maintain accurate customer and opportunity information within the CRM system.
  • Identify opportunities to maximise order value through complementary products and services where appropriate.
  • Support achievement of team sales, quotation conversion and customer service objectives.
  • Develop a strong understanding of Whittan's product portfolio, including pallet racking, shelving, lockers and associated services.
